Sega and Sammy Call it Quits

by Rick Powers - 12:37 pm EDT
Total comments: 21 Source: Nikkei

Next time, on "As The Console Turns" ...

In what has become a rather facinating process to watch, the impending merger between Sega and Sammy has been called off, as the two companies failed to meet on a couple of key terms.

Other names have popped up as being interested in merging with Sega in recent weeks, with Namco and EA being two major names. Recent rumors point to Microsoft having an interest in acquiring the company as well.

New Player's Choice Titles for $29.99! GC

by Rick Powers - 11:58 am EDT
Total comments: 14 Source: Nintendo

If you're short on cash, you can still pick up these bona-fide hits!

Nintendo has added five new titles to it's Player's Choice lineup. Nintendo Player's Choice games are titles that have sold well since their release, and will now retail for only $29.99.

So which titles have been added? Glad you asked. Star Wars Rogue Squadron 2: Rogue Leader, Agent Under Fire, Spider-Man, Sonic Adventure 2 Battle, and Resident Evil have all joined Pikmin, Luigi's Mansion, and Super Smash Bros. Melee.
